What Is Community Health & Development?

Community Health & Development is a multidisciplinary field that combines public health, social work, and sustainable development. Its goal is to promote health equity by addressing the social, environmental, and economic factors that affect well-being. From educating communities about disease prevention to developing water and sanitation projects, professionals in this field are the heartbeat of healthy, empowered societies.

Key Areas of Focus:

  • Health education and awareness campaigns
  • Nutrition and hygiene promotion
  • Maternal and child health
  • Disease prevention and outbreak response
  • Gender and reproductive health
  • Youth empowerment and life skills
  • Community mobilization and advocacy

Why This Course Matters in Kenya Today

In Kenya and across Africa, rural and informal urban settlements often lack access to healthcare facilities. Diseases like malaria, HIV, and waterborne illnesses continue to affect vulnerable populations. But the solution isn’t always building more hospitals — it’s empowering communities with knowledge and support systems.

Graduates of Community Health & Development work as the link between healthcare providers and the people, ensuring that no one is left behind. With the rise of climate change, poverty, and health crises, their work is now more critical than ever.
